Bequest

An easy way to make a revocable gift is through your will with a bequest. You can enhance your personal commitment to bettering the lives of children while preserving assets during life. You can give a... Sample Language:
Percentage > “I give, devise and bequeath to the Boys & Girls Clubs Endowment Foundation for the support of the Boys & Girls Club, _______% of the residue of my estate.”
Dollar Amount > “I give, devise and bequeath to the Boys & Girls Clubs Endowment Foundation for the support of the Boys & Girls Club, the sum of $_______________.”
Specific Property >

“I give, devise and bequeath to the Boys & Girls Clubs Endowment Foundation for the support of the Boys & Girls Club, my interest in (describe the property and exact location).”

Residue of Estate > “I give, devise and bequeth to the Boys & Girls Clubs Endowment Foundation for the support of the Boys & Girls Clubs, the residue and remainder of my estate.”
A bequest removes the assets from your estate,
thereby removing any estate tax obligation.
